WebbFigure 11.7. 3: The Electrolysis of Water. Applying an external potential of about 1.7–1.9 V to two inert electrodes immersed in an aqueous solution of an electrolyte such as H 2 SO 4 or Na 2 SO 4 drives the thermodynamically nonspontaneous decomposition of water into H 2 at the cathode and O 2 at the anode. WebbHydrogen peroxide can be produced by electrolysis of sulfuric acid. At the anode the following reaction takes place: H 2 S O 4 − → S 2 O 8 2 − + 2 H + + 2 e − The reaction of … Webb7 apr. 2024 · Therefore, from the above reactions, we can tell that silver metal gets deposited at cathode and oxygen gas is liberated at anode.
